The 5-Step "Lush-Green" Application Guide

For Fenugreek, the "Fine-Mist Saturation" method is essential. The liquid must drench the dense canopy of small leaves to ensure every stem receives nutrition.

Step-by-Step Application Guide

1

Greens-Vigor Dilution

Mix 1 Liter of Vermi Wash concentrate with 15 liters of clean water. This creates a gentle 6-7% solution that is perfect for the tender, rapid-growing Methi leaves.

2

Dense-Canopy Fogging spray

Using a "Fog-Nozzle" backpack sprayer, drench the entire Methi bed. The liquid will be absorbed by the leaves within 10 minutes, providing an immediate "Iron-Boost" to the foliage.

3

Regeneration Pulse (for Multi-cut)

If growing multi-cut Methi, spray immediately after every cutting. The natural Auxins in our wash signal the roots to start explosive new leaf growth within 24 hours.

4

Bacterial-Shield Inoculation pulse

Perform a heavy spray during the first foggy week of the month. The beneficial microbes in our wash build a biological barrier that suppresses the onset of Leaf-Spot fungal spores.

5

Market-Ready Luster Blast Spray

A final mist 2 days before harvest provides the Magnesium and Titanium needed for that "Dark-Green" look and prevents the Methi from "Yellowing" in the transport bags.

Monthly Application Calendar for Fenugreek (Rapid-Cut Strategy)

To maximize overall leafy biomass and ensure rapid regeneration for multi-cut varieties, follow this aggressive application schedule:

  • Day 7-10 (Seedling Inoculation): Spray a very mild 5% Vermiwash dilution as soon as the first true leaves emerge. This early organic nitrogen flush establishes a dense, deep-green foundational canopy, critical for rapid early photosynthesis while the roots are still small.
  • Day 20 (Pre-First Harvest Push): Apply a 10% misting five days before the first planned cutting. The intense organic Magnesium rapidly deepens the chlorophyll density, guaranteeing the harvested bundles exhibit an incredibly dark, vibrant emerald green color that buyers crave.
  • Day 26 (Post-1st Cut Regeneration Spike): This is the most critical stage for multi-cut profit. Spray a heavy 15% saturation exactly 24 hours after your first harvest. The natural cytokinins (hormones) act as a biological trigger, forcing dormant basal buds to practically explode with fresh foliage, cutting your recovery time by days.
  • Day 40+ (Subsequent Sustenance): Repeat the post-cut spray protocol after every single harvest. The Vermiwash acts as enzymatic "Coolant," preventing the mature plant from bolting (flowering and turning bitter) prematurely, securing highly profitable 3rd or 4th cuttings.
